Department of Agriculture Service Processing

Thursday, October 10, 2019

Freight & Trade Alliance (FTA) today received advice from the Department of Agriculture that they have become aware of an anomaly that has impacted the management on the escalated tasks queue within their operating systems.

Since this discovery, they have managed to bring the queue back to the 9th October (escalated status) and expect to be back on track within service charter over the next 24-48 hours.

In consideration of above, we ask our members to bare with the department over the coming days whilst this work is undertaken.

If members can refrain from emailing, making phone enquiries etc around LRN status, this will greatly assist in the department aligning officers to attend to the anomaly discovered.

The COLS lodgement Status is available to keep industry duly informed on their individual transactions.

We trust that the abovementioned discovery and resolution will assist moving forward.
